Trump-backed American Bitcoin posts another loss
American Bitcoin, a Miami-based bitcoin miner backed by Eric Trump and Donald Trump Jr., posted a second straight quarterly loss in the first quarter as the value of its bitcoin holdings fell.
Net loss widened to US$82 million from US$59 million in the previous quarter.
Revenue dropped about 20% to US$62 million due to lower average revenue per bitcoin mined.
The company said it increased its bitcoin holdings by about 30% to roughly 1,600 bitcoin during the quarter.
Its shares have fallen almost 90% from their peak since listing on Nasdaq in September.

American Bitcoin runs without debt but has little cash on hand
- American Bitcoin has no debt, yet it still carries US$580.7 million in total liabilities against US$1.2 billion in assets 1.
- Cash is tight because US$8.9 million in short-term assets does not cover US$111.6 million in short-term liabilities 1.
- That setup backs a high-risk plan to keep stacking bitcoin. The company is focused only on bitcoin mining. Its majority owner, Hut 8, has also worked in AI and High-Performance Computing (HPC), which provides large-scale computing power for AI and other demanding workloads 23.
Losses leave the company betting against miners moving into AI
- In the last 18 months, at least eight public bitcoin miners announced plans to move partly or fully into AI (Bitfarms / Core Scientific / Riot / IREN / TeraWulf / CleanSpark / Bit Digital / MARA Holdings / Cipher Mining) 3.
- They are chasing better margins plus steadier multi-year AI/HPC contracts to cut mining risk after the 2024 halving cut rewards in half and lower Bitcoin prices added pressure 3.
- More than 15,000 BTC were sold as some public miners paid for AI infrastructure expansion, with more selling possible 4.
- American Bitcoin is taking the opposite route by adding to its bitcoin holdings, testing whether a mining-only model can still work while peers lower risk 2.
